I'm looking to invest i n buying chainsaw chain in bilk, usually buy Oregon chains from the local shop. Which makes to people use out there, Rotatech, Sarp, Archer are all cheaper per 100' reels but are they worse than Oregon?

 

Anyone use these and advise?

if your cutting trees in peoples gardens where the trees are generally full of nails and washing lines, the ready made Rotatech loops offer good value for money, i have just ordered (expecting del today) 17 chains for various saws from 14"-25" for a shitty old windblown job no nails but plenty of grit/soil on timber £124+VAT if i was buying stihl or oregon 5 chains would cost me that, buy a few and try em,
